We are seeking an experienced and dynamic Permanent Technology Business Manager to join our forward-thinking technology team.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ing all technology-related business matters, ensuring the efficiency of business operations and boosting company profits. This role is integral in setting the strategic direction for technology within the business, managing budgets, and ensuring that the technology-related projects align with the business's goals and objectives.
Responsibilities:
Develop and implement technology strategies that align with the business's goals and objectives.
Manage the technology budget, making sure the resources are used efficiently and effectively.
Oversee all technology-related projects, ensuring they are completed on time and within budget.
Work closely with the IT team to ensure the smooth operation of all technology systems and equipment.
Identify opportunities for technological advancements that can improve business operations and increase profits.
Keep up-to-date with the latest technology trends and advancements.
Provide leadership and direction to the technology team, promoting a culture of high performance and continuous improvement.
Ensure technology-related risks are managed and mitigated effectively.
Collaborate with other departments to ensure technology solutions meet their needs and add value to the business.
Qualifications:
Bachelors-level degree in Finance and Accounting or a related field
5+ years experience in IT Finance or a TBM-related role
Experience in Technology Accounting, GAAP, strategy advisory, FinOps, IT
Proven experience Management consulting or IT Data Analytics
Ability to work with minimal supervision efficiently and effectively with multiple levels of management and staff across the organization, particularly within the Technology and Finance organizations
Proven experience working with IT services and financial management processes and best practices such as budgeting, cost allocations for chargeback, benchmarking, service costing and service pricing
Advanced analytical skills with financial, cloud data and the ability to summarize data quickly and accurately
Experience with M365 Suite including PowerBI
